DRIVER_OVERRAN_STACK_BUFFER ข้อผิดพลาด 0x000000f7 บน Windows 10

หากคอมพิวเตอร์ Windows 10 ของคุณแสดงDRIVER OVERRAN STACK BUFFER, 0x000000f7 Blue Screen Stop Error ใน Windows 10 แสดงว่าโพสต์นี้สามารถช่วยคุณได้ BSOD นี้อาจเกิดขึ้นระหว่างการติดตั้งหรือหลังจากติดตั้งการอัปเดตคุณลักษณะ ไฟล์ระบบเช่น ntoskrnl.exe, hal.dll, nvlddmkm.sys เป็นต้นอาจมีการกล่าวถึงในข้อความด้วย

ไดรเวอร์ Overran Stack Buffer

0x000000f7 เป็นข้อผิดพลาดร้ายแรงที่แสดงเมื่อ Windows ปิดระบบเนื่องจากปัญหาเคอร์เนลเพื่อป้องกันความเสียหายเพิ่มเติมกับคอมพิวเตอร์ของคุณ Microsoft กล่าวเกี่ยวกับBug Check 0xF7 DRIVER OVERRAN STACK BUFFER :

โปรแกรมควบคุมแทนที่บัฟเฟอร์แบบสแต็ก (หรือตัวแปรโลคัล) ในลักษณะที่จะเขียนทับที่อยู่ส่งกลับของฟังก์ชันและข้ามกลับไปยังที่อยู่ที่กำหนดเองเมื่อฟังก์ชันส่งคืน นี่คือการแฮ็กการโจมตีแบบ "บัฟเฟอร์โอเวอร์รัน" แบบคลาสสิก ระบบถูกปิดลงเพื่อป้องกันไม่ให้ผู้ใช้ที่ประสงค์ร้ายสามารถควบคุมระบบได้อย่างสมบูรณ์

สาเหตุของข้อผิดพลาด 0x000000f7 BSOD

  • โมดูลหน่วยความจำไม่ตรงกัน - โมดูลหน่วยความจำที่ติดตั้งมีความเร็วไม่เท่ากัน
  • ระบบโอเวอร์คล็อก - นาฬิการะบบของคุณเร็วกว่าความเร็วปกติ
  • ปัญหาเมนบอร์ด - เมนบอร์ดของคุณประสบปัญหาฮาร์ดแวร์และล้มเหลว
  • RAM ผิดพลาด - RAMอย่างน้อยหนึ่งตัวเสียหายหรือเสียหาย
  • ปัญหาเกี่ยวกับไดรเวอร์ - ไดรเวอร์อุปกรณ์มีปัญหาหรือล้าสมัย

DRIVER OVERRAN STACK บัฟเฟอร์

ตอนนี้คุณทราบแล้วว่า BSOD นี้มีประโยชน์ในลักษณะที่ป้องกันไม่ให้ผู้ใช้ที่เป็นอันตรายได้รับการควบคุมอย่างสมบูรณ์ ทำตามวิธีแก้ไขปัญหาที่แนะนำเพื่อกำจัดปัญหา

  1. เรียกใช้เครื่องมือแก้ปัญหาหน้าจอสีน้ำเงิน
  2. ถอนการติดตั้งไดรเวอร์หรือซอฟต์แวร์ที่เพิ่งติดตั้ง
  3. อัปเดตไดรเวอร์ของคุณเป็นเวอร์ชันล่าสุด
  4. เรียกใช้ Memory Diagnostics Tool
  5. เรียกใช้ MemTest86 + เพื่อวิเคราะห์และทดสอบ RAM
  6. แก้ไขปัญหา RAM ที่ติดตั้งของคุณ
  7. เรียกใช้ System Restore

วิธีแก้ปัญหาเหล่านี้บางส่วนจะต้องให้คุณบูตเข้า Safe Mode ในขณะที่บางส่วนสามารถทำได้โดยใช้ตัวเลือกการกู้คืนขั้นสูง

1] ใช้คู่มือการแก้ปัญหาหน้าจอสีน้ำเงินออนไลน์

หากคุณไม่สามารถเข้าถึง Windows ได้ตามปกติให้บูตเข้าสู่ Safe Mode เมื่อเข้าสู่ระบบโดยใช้บัญชีผู้ดูแลระบบ Microsoft นำเสนอโปรแกรมแก้ไขปัญหาหน้าจอสีน้ำเงินเวอร์ชันออนไลน์ เราขอแนะนำให้คุณปฏิบัติตามเนื่องจากมีหลายสถานการณ์ในการแก้ไขปัญหา เวอร์ชันออฟไลน์ถูกลบออกในเวอร์ชัน v1809

2] ถอนการติดตั้งไดรเวอร์หรือซอฟต์แวร์ที่เพิ่งติดตั้ง

ดำเนินการนี้ใน Safe Mode หากคุณเพิ่งติดตั้งไดรฟ์ใหม่ก่อนหรือหลังการอัปเดตคุณสมบัติคุณควรถอนการติดตั้ง

  1. ดูว่าซอฟต์แวร์หรือไดรเวอร์ใดที่คุณติดตั้งล่าสุด หากไดรเวอร์มาพร้อมกับซอฟต์แวร์ควรมีอยู่ในรายการโปรแกรมที่ติดตั้ง
  2. ใช้ WIN + X + M เพื่อเปิด Device Manager
  3. ไปที่อุปกรณ์และคลิกขวาที่อุปกรณ์> คุณสมบัติ
  4. เปลี่ยนไปที่แท็บไดรเวอร์ดูว่าคุณมีตัวเลือกในการย้อนกลับไดรเวอร์หรือไม่
  5. ถ้าใช่ให้คลิกเพื่อให้สามารถกู้คืนไดรเวอร์เวอร์ชันเก่าได้
  6. หากคุณไม่มีตัวเลือกในการย้อนกลับให้ถอนการติดตั้งอุปกรณ์จากนั้นสแกนหาการเปลี่ยนแปลงฮาร์ดแวร์
  7. Windows ควรค้นหาอุปกรณ์อีกครั้งใช้ไดรเวอร์ทั่วไป

รีสตาร์ทและข้อผิดพลาดนี้ไม่ควรเกิดขึ้นอีก อย่างไรก็ตามคุณจะต้องค้นหาไดรเวอร์ที่เสถียรที่ใช้งานได้กับการอัปเดตคุณสมบัติและติดตั้ง

เมื่อได้รับการแก้ไขแล้วเราขอแนะนำให้คุณอ่านคำแนะนำเกี่ยวกับวิธีสำรองข้อมูลและกู้คืนไดรเวอร์ใน Windows 10

3] อัปเดตไดรเวอร์ของคุณเป็นเวอร์ชันล่าสุด

Windows 10 Update Driver ผ่าน Windows Update

คุณต้องระบุไดรเวอร์ที่ทำให้เกิดข้อผิดพลาดนี้ หลายครั้งที่มีการกล่าวถึงไดรเวอร์เช่น ntoskrnl.exe, hal.dll, nvlddmkm.sys ฯลฯ ในหน้าจอข้อผิดพลาด

โปรแกรมควบคุมที่ล้าสมัยอาจทำให้เกิดปัญหานี้ แตกต่างจากขั้นตอนข้างต้นคุณต้องหาไดรเวอร์เวอร์ชันล่าสุดและติดตั้ง คุณควรทำสิ่งนี้เมื่อคุณอยู่ในเซฟโหมด มีสองวิธีในการทำ:

  1. Windows Update -ในตัวจัดการอุปกรณ์เมื่อคุณอยู่บนแท็บไดรเวอร์ให้มองหาปุ่มที่ระบุว่า - อัปเดตไดรเวอร์ คลิกที่มันและจะมองหาไดรเวอร์รุ่นใหม่กว่าโดยใช้ Windows Update
  2. เว็บไซต์ OEM -คุณสามารถเยี่ยมชมเว็บไซต์ OEM และค้นหาไดรเวอร์ล่าสุดสำหรับการอัปเดตคุณลักษณะ เป็นที่ที่คุณต้องค้นหาตามรุ่นอุปกรณ์ฮาร์ดแวร์ของคุณและมองหาความเข้ากันได้ ในกรณีที่คุณมีความสับสนโปรดติดต่อทีมสนับสนุนและสอบถามรายละเอียดทั้งหมด เมื่อคุณตั้งค่าไดรเวอร์แล้วให้เรียกใช้ด้วยสิทธิ์ของผู้ดูแลระบบและควรติดตั้งไดรเวอร์เวอร์ชันล่าสุด

บูตคอมพิวเตอร์ในโหมดปกติและตรวจสอบว่าข้อผิดพลาด Driver Overran Stack Buffer ยังคงเกิดขึ้นหรือไม่

4] เรียกใช้เครื่องมือวินิจฉัยหน่วยความจำ

การวินิจฉัยหน่วยความจำของ Windows

Windows มีเครื่องมือวินิจฉัยหน่วยความจำที่คุณสามารถเรียกใช้เพื่อตรวจสอบว่าปัญหาเกิดจากปัญหาหน่วยความจำหรือไม่

  • อย่าลืมบันทึกงานทั้งหมดของคุณก่อนดำเนินการนี้
  • พิมพ์ Memory Diagnostic ในช่องค้นหาและคลิกเพื่อเปิดเมื่อปรากฏในรายการ
  • คลิกที่รีสตาร์ททันทีและตรวจสอบปัญหา
  • หากคุณไม่ต้องการเรียกใช้ทันทีคุณสามารถเลือกตัวเลือกที่สองได้
  • เมื่อคอมพิวเตอร์รีบูตครั้งต่อไปการวินิจฉัยจะทำงาน

หากมีรายงานข้อผิดพลาดให้จดบันทึกและดูว่าคุณจำเป็นต้องเปลี่ยนแรมหรือไม่

5] เรียกใช้ MemTest86 + เพื่อวิเคราะห์และทดสอบ RAM ของคุณ

Memtest Windows

หากเครื่องมือเริ่มต้นของ Windows ไม่แสดงอะไรเลยคุณต้องเรียกใช้ MemTest86 + เพื่อตรวจสอบและทดสอบ RAM เป็นเครื่องมือโอเพนซอร์สฟรีที่ทำการวินิจฉัยเพิ่มเติม

คุณจะต้องเบิร์น ISO ที่ใช้บู๊ตได้และทำการทดสอบหลังจากบูตจากคอมพิวเตอร์ หากการทดสอบหน่วยความจำทำให้คุณมีข้อผิดพลาดคุณอาจต้องเปลี่ยน RAM ของเครื่อง เมื่อเสร็จแล้วคุณไม่ควรได้รับ Driver Overran Stack Buffer BSOD ใน Windows 10 อีกต่อไป

6] แก้ไขปัญหา RAM ที่ติดตั้งของคุณ

หาก RAM ผิดพลาดเป็นสาเหตุของ BSOD คุณต้องเปลี่ยนใหม่ อย่างไรก็ตามก่อนที่จะทำสิ่งนี้คุณต้องแน่ใจว่า RAM เป็นสาเหตุและคุณควรทราบ RAM เฉพาะที่มีข้อผิดพลาด (หากคุณติดตั้งหลายโมดูล)

ในการตรวจสอบแรมที่ไม่ดีให้ถอดโมดูลที่ติดตั้งทั้งหมดออกยกเว้นหนึ่งโมดูล ก่อนนำแรมออกให้ปิดคอมพิวเตอร์ทั้งหมดและถอดปลั๊กออกจากแหล่งจ่ายไฟภายนอก คุณควรถอดแบตเตอรี่ของคอมพิวเตอร์ออกด้วยเพื่อให้แน่ใจเนื่องจากการถอด RAM ออกจากคอมพิวเตอร์ที่เปิดเครื่องจะทำให้เกิดความเสียหายรุนแรงขึ้น

เมื่อติดตั้ง RAM เพียงตัวเดียวในเครื่องของคุณให้เปิดเครื่อง หากคุณไม่ได้รับข้อผิดพลาด 0x000000f7 BSOD กับ RAM คุณสามารถบอกได้ว่า RAM นั้นดี ทำขั้นตอนนี้ซ้ำกับโมดูล RAM ทั้งหมดของคุณและกำหนด RAM เฉพาะที่ทำให้เกิดข้อผิดพลาด ต้องเปลี่ยน RAM นี้เพื่อแก้ไขปัญหา BSOD

ในทางกลับกันหากคุณได้รับข้อผิดพลาด 0x000000f7 BSOD กับแรมทุกตัวที่คุณใส่ลงในสล็อตเฉพาะสล็อตนั้นอาจผิดพลาด มิฉะนั้นคุณสามารถมั่นใจได้ว่าปัญหาไม่ได้เกิดจาก RAM ของคุณ ในกรณีนี้ให้ทำตามวิธีถัดไปด้านล่าง

7] เรียกใช้ System Restore

อาจเป็นทางเลือกสุดท้ายและคุณสามารถใช้ตัวเลือกใดตัวเลือกหนึ่งจากสองตัวเลือกนี้ การคืนค่าระบบมีประโยชน์เมื่อปัญหาเกิดขึ้นหลังจากติดตั้งไดรเวอร์ใหม่

แม้ว่าคำแนะนำจะครบถ้วนสมบูรณ์ แต่เราหวังว่าคุณจะสามารถแก้ไขDRIVER OVERRAN STACK BUFFER BSOD ใน Windows 10 ได้

ไดรเวอร์ Overran Stack Buffer